What is EnergyX?
EnergyX, often referred to as EnerQuantumX, is a company dedicated to the development and production of lithium, a critical element for the modern energy economy. Its primary focus lies in leveraging advanced technologies, such as Direct Lithium Extraction (DLE), to unlock lithium resources from various brine deposits. Unlike traditional mining, DLE methods promise more sustainable and cost-effective extraction processes. This technological focus positions EnergyX at the forefront of innovation in the battery materials supply chain, a sector poised for substantial growth in the coming years. By 2026, the demand for efficient and environmentally sound lithium production methods is expected to intensify.
The Critical Role of Lithium
Lithium is the cornerstone of rechargeable batteries, powering everything from smartphones and laptops to electric vehicles and grid-scale energy storage systems. The global shift towards electrification, driven by climate change concerns and technological advancements, has placed lithium in high demand. Consequently, companies involved in its production, like EnergyX, are becoming increasingly important players in the transition to a sustainable energy future.

The Promise of Direct Lithium Extraction (DLE)
DLE technology is central to EnergyX’s strategy. Unlike traditional evaporation ponds or hard-rock mining, DLE aims to extract lithium directly from brines with greater speed and a smaller environmental footprint. If EnergyX can successfully implement and scale its DLE solutions, it could revolutionize lithium production, offering a sustainable advantage that appeals to environmentally conscious investors and markets.

Understanding Currency and Fees
When trading foreign stocks, investors must consider currency exchange rates. Fluctuations between the Mexican Peso (MXN) and the currency in which EnergyX shares are traded (e.g., USD) can affect the overall return on investment. Additionally, be aware of any trading commissions, account maintenance fees, or foreign transaction charges imposed by the brokerage.
